The pile is a blend of wool and silk, giving the rug a pleasant feel and durability. The warp is made of cotton yarn, ensuring the rug's stability. The knot density is 6 La (approximately 56 raj), indicating a high degree of fineness and attention to detail in the craftsmanship. The rug is in new condition and therefore ideal for immediate use in your home. origin and tradition Rugs from the Nain region are renowned for their exquisite craftsmanship and the use of high-quality materials. Nain, located in Middle East, is traditionally known for its fine rugs, often featuring floral patterns. These rugs are meticulously hand-knotted by skilled artisans, with each knot executed with precision. Historically, Nain rugs have shown both Middle Eastern and Turkish influences, which are reflected in their designs. The region boasts a long history of rug weaving, dating back to the 16th century. design and pattern The rug features an Afshan design, showcasing a continuous floral pattern. This type of design is typical of Nain rugs and conveys a sense of elegance and timeless beauty. The rug's base color is a deep red, combined with a cream-colored border that creates a beautiful contrast. The use of silk in the rug, which comprises approximately 15% of the material, enhances the vibrancy of the colors and lends the rug a luxurious feel. Features The rug has a knot density of 6 La, which indicates high quality. This density means the rug has a large number of knots per square meter, giving it a fine texture and detailed patterns.
